summ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* [PLT-6548] Mobile Web View: Add "Leave Team" option to main menu (#6472)Carlos Tadeu Panato Junior2017-06-194-2/+31
| | | | | | * PLT-6548 - Mobile Web View: Add "Leave Team" option to main menu * Updating leave team icon color
* Unified quotation marks (#6682)Christian Arnold2017-06-195-10/+10
|
* Update redux store configuration to use new signature (#6683)Joram Wilander2017-06-191-1/+1
|
* PLT-6215 Major post list refactor (#6501)Joram Wilander2017-06-1890-3973/+2451
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* Major post list refactor * Fix post and thread deletion * Fix preferences not selecting correctly * Fix military time displaying * Fix UP key for editing posts * Fix ESLint error * Various fixes and updates per feedback * Fix for permalink view * Revert to old scrolling method and various fixes * Add floating timestamp, new message indicator, scroll arrows * Update post loading for focus mode and add visibility limit * Fix pinning posts and a react warning * Add loading UI updates from Asaad * Fix refreshing loop * Temporarily bump post visibility limit * Update infinite scrolling * Remove infinite scrolling
* Fix Emoji picker cut off at RHS (#6602)Saturnino Abril2017-06-183-12/+17
|
* Fix scroll store typo and user action copy/paste errors (#6680)Joram Wilander2017-06-182-7/+11
|
* PLT-3901 send different push message when only images attached (#6672)Corey Hulen2017-06-162-0/+9
|
* Remove fake img preview before loaded (#5854)VeraLyu2017-06-166-32/+90
| | | | | Remove fake img preview and collapse toggle before it is loaded, only show img and toggle after it is fully loaded. Fix markdown img size and add scroll down behaviour.
* Clarify "bug" in issue template (#6463)it332017-06-161-5/+7
| | | | | | | | * Clarify "bug" in issue template * Update ISSUE_TEMPLATE.md * Updating per JB, HH feedback
* PLT-6788 Stopped filtering custom emojis by creator's full name or nickname ↵Harrison Healey2017-06-161-7/+2
| | | | (#6662)
* PLT-6830 Stopped sanitizing User.LastPictureUpdate field (#6661)Harrison Healey2017-06-161-1/+0
|
* PLT-6678 Change Cache-Control to private for files (#6660)Harrison Healey2017-06-162-2/+2
|
* PLT-6751 Fixed error message when trying to join full team (#6657)Harrison Healey2017-06-161-24/+22
|
* Update help text after renaming /loadtest to /test (#6664)Jason Blais2017-06-161-1/+1
| | | PR that changed /loadtest to /test: https://github.com/mattermost/platform/pull/6624
* Ui improvements (#6651)Asaad Mahmood2017-06-156-6/+37
| | | | | | | | | | | | * PLT-6691 - Centering emoji in post view * PLT-6737 - FIxing on hover style for heade icons * PLT-6768 - Fixing error on profile picture * PLT-6792 - Fixing link preview image not resizing * PLT-6793 - User popover position on mobile
* Merge release-3.10 into master (#6654)Joram Wilander2017-06-1552-612/+784
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* PLT-6787 Fixed being able to send a post before files finished uploading (#6617) * Fix quick switcher for channels/users not stored locally (#6610) * Fix button text on confirm mention modal (#6609) * fix post delete permission of channel admin (#6608) * open comment thread for the most recent reply-able message (#6605) * Use mutex flag with yarn to prevent concurrent builds interfering (#6619) * Use mutex flag with yarn to prevent concurrent builds interfering * Remove yarn mutex file with clean * Minor bug fixes (#6615) * PLT-6774 - Fixing color for offline icon * PLT-6784 - Fixing status icon * Fixing icon margin * Updating caret position * PLT-6070 Have ChannelMentionProvider stop searching after a term returns no results (#6620) * Fixing JS error (#6623) * Minor bug fixes (#6622) * PLT-6808 - Updating channel switcher on mobile * PLT-6743 - Updating scrollbar styling * Login instead of failing if user exists in OAuth sign-up flow (#6627) * PLT-6802 Disable team switcher (#6626) * Disable team switcher * Fix ESLint errors * PLT-6807 Ensured select teams page can scroll on iOS (#6630) * Do not redirect from account switch pages on 401 (#6631) * Fixing loadtest command and renaming to /test (#6624) * PLT-6820 Update mattermost-redux dependency (#6632) * translations PR 20170612 (#6629) * Bump HTTP client timeout to 30 seconds (#6633) * For team unreads return empty array instead of null (#6636) * PLT-6831 Fix status modal localization IDs (#6637) * Fix status modal localization IDs * Update test snapshot
* Move user actions over to use redux and v4 (#6649)Joram Wilander2017-06-1511-221/+174
|
* Add APIv4 endpoint to permanently delete teams (#6604)Zeger-Jan van de Weg2017-06-155-3/+67
| | | | | Tests are added, however, it only tests the property if its soft deleted. In the background it will be hard deleted, but that is untestable through a integration test.
* PLT-6481 Create platform route and logic to be able to DM a user by email or ↵David Meza2017-06-153-2/+141
| | | | | | | | | | | | | | username (#6310) * Add logic to be able to DM a user by email or username * PLT-6481 update DM url to be in the format https://servername.com/teamname/messages/xxxxxxxx * PLT-6481 Adding logic to get user by full email * PLT-6481 logic for routes /messages/user_id and /messages/id1_id2 to redirect to /messages/@username * PLT-6481 logic for GM route /messages/generated_id
* create DotMenu components and add dotmenu IDs to posts at center and RHS (#6642)Saturnino Abril2017-06-1411-736/+476
|
* add stop server to API 4 tests (#6638)Saturnino Abril2017-06-142-0/+15
|
* PLT-6657 Move system console to use v4 endpoints and redux (#6572)Joram Wilander2017-06-1429-663/+615
| | | | | | | | | | | | * Move system console to use v4 endpoints and redux * Rename logs dir to get past gitignore * Fix test email * Update brand unit test * Updates per feedback
* PLT-6127/PLT-6135/PLT-6137 Added EmojiPickerOverlay component to better ↵Harrison Healey2017-06-1316-352/+265
| | | | | | | | | | | | | | | | | | | | | | | | | | position emoji picker (#6352) * Cleaned up emoji picker CSS * Fixed border of emoji picker when reacting to comments in the RHS * PLT-6135 Made EmojiPicker automatically position itself above/below the [...] menu * PLT-6135 Changed post textbox emoji picker to use a RootCloseWrapper * PLT-6135 Changed comment textbox emoji picker to use a RootCloseWrapper * PLT-6135 Changed RHS post components to use EmojiPickerOverlay * Removed react-outside-event package * Fixed merge conflict * Fixed emoji picker position on posts in RHS * Removed unused CSS classes * Fixed not being able to react to posts with emoji picker
* PLT-6766 fixing error logging (#6634)Corey Hulen2017-06-131-1/+2
|
* Tweak System Console > Configuration note (#6598)Jason Blais2017-06-122-2/+2
| | | | | | * Update configuration_settings.jsx * Update en.json
* PLT-6735 Fixed unknown prop warning from SuggestionBox (#6618)Harrison Healey2017-06-101-0/+1
|
* Fix spelling of single sign-on (#6621)lfbrock2017-06-093-4/+4
| | | | | | | | * Create signup_controller.jsx * Create email_authentication_settings.jsx * Create en.json
* Add README file to config directory (#6498)Ryan Wang2017-06-091-0/+3
|
* Add preparatory upgrade code for 4.0 (#6616)Joram Wilander2017-06-091-0/+10
|
* fix user agent for desktop app (#6612)Saturnino Abril2017-06-081-0/+5
|
* PLT-6695 - Mobile web view: Add "Create Team" option to main menu (#6524)Carlos Tadeu Panato Junior2017-06-081-1/+22
| | | | | | * PLT-6695 - Mobile web view: Add "Create Team" option to main menu * change to isSystemAdmin
* [PLT-6394] [...] menu no longer hides when not hovered. (#6353)Kacper Kula2017-06-083-6/+47
| | | | | | * [PLT-6394] [...] menu no longer hides when not hovered. * Fixed dropdown visibility to use same method as main window.
* Do not clear yarn cache on install (#6607)Joram Wilander2017-06-071-1/+0
|
* Point to 3.10 release branch for redux (#6601)Joram Wilander2017-06-062-2/+2
|
* Uncomment upgrade for 3.10 (#6600)Joram Wilander2017-06-062-5/+4
|
* Update help text for quick switcher (#6599)Joram Wilander2017-06-062-5/+7
|
* translations PR 20170606 (#6592)enahum2017-06-0626-327/+760
|
* Channel switcher UI improvements (#6564)Asaad Mahmood2017-06-069-66/+67
| | | | | | | | | | | | * Channel switcher UI improvements * Reverting mattermost theme * Fixing spacing above the button * Updating switcher button * PLT-6691 - Fixing tablet header
* PLT-4257 Add pop-up asking if user wants to reset status (#6526)Joram Wilander2017-06-0620-49/+418
| | | | | | | | | | | | * Add pop-up asking if user wants to reset status * Update test snapshot * Update prop name for old uses of confirm modal * Updating checkbox (#6586) * Updating style for checkbox (#6596)
* Updating Site URL help text in System Console (#6582)Jeff Schering2017-06-062-2/+2
| | | | | | | | | | * Updating Site URL help text in System Console * Replacing single quotes with double quotes * Corrected statement about non-standard ports * Converted double quotes to single quotes
* PLT-6757 - fix js error when press enter in the confirmation dialog (#6589)Carlos Tadeu Panato Junior2017-06-061-1/+1
|
* Adding force flag to migrate auth command (#6593)Christopher Speller2017-06-062-2/+6
|
* Updated with dependencies for 3.10 release (#6548)Jeff Schering2017-06-061-0/+32
| | | | | | | | | | | | * Updated for 3.10 release * Revert "Updated for 3.10 release" This reverts commit f8d79708e0c8d734e1c9e25fcda18e745738f61d. * Added Elastic search * Added link to homepage for Elastic
* PLT-6543 Fixed markdown images from overflowing width of post list (#6584)Harrison Healey2017-06-062-8/+1
|
* PLT-6752/PLT-6755 Fixed users removed from a team counting against max team ↵Harrison Healey2017-06-063-3/+106
| | | | | | | | | | members (#6578) * PLT-6752 Fixed users removed from a team counting against max team members * Updated unit tests for max team members * Fixed being able to have MaxUserPerTeam+1 users in a team
* PLT-6705 Show partially hidden channels as 'Unread above/below' (#6580)Harrison Healey2017-06-061-2/+5
|
* PLT 6416 Add StatusDropdown to profile picture in top left (#6327) (#6418)David Rojas Camaggi2017-06-0611-37/+279
| | | | | | | | | | | | | | | | | | | | | | | | * PLT-6416 the profile picture is always shown in the top left (#6327) * PLT-6416 Add status icon to profile picture in left sidebar (#6327) * PLT-6416 Add StatusDropdown to profile picture in top left (#6327) * Fixing theme stuff for status picker * PLT-6416 Automatically close status dropdown after selection (#6327) * PLT-6416 Avoid render status dropdown in sidebar if isMobile (#6327) * PLT-6416 Change icon for status change to caret-down (#6327) * PLT-6416 Update visibility of status dropdown after window size (#6327) * PLT-6416 Refactor status dropdown for better mouse usability (#6327) * PLT-6416 Change status dropdown to the redux way (#6327) * PLT-6416 Fix header style of admin sidebar (#6327)
* Fix race causing channels to not clear mention on focus (#6587)Joram Wilander2017-06-061-3/+3
|
* Fix default text for channel switcher (#6581)Joram Wilander2017-06-062-3/+9
|
* translations PR 20170529 (#6514)enahum2017-06-0526-188/+327
|